A guy in work has sort of started fly fishing. He usually goes up to Shaw's Bridge with his son and would fish for anything, trout or coarse (has had a few roach of late). I said I would tie him up a few flies for it. trouble is I've never really fished the rivers so don't know what to tie up. I said I'd do a couple of GRHEs but I think he wants dries as well. does anyone have any suggestions as to what I could tie (and patterns if possible)?

when im fishing the river i usually use a goldrib hares ear and spiders both in black brown and partridge for dry fly fishing mostly olive flies i tie all the flies on a size 14 and they work well for me hope this helps _________________ its not the flies its how u use them |
